Provider Bush Bean

  • 40 seeds
  • Open pollinated
  • Distance between plants - 2-4"
  • Full sun
  • Water every 2-3 days
  • Days to maturity - 50-55 days
  • Days to germination - 8-16 days
  • Height - 18-36"
  • Phaseolus vulgaris
Produced on the farm, this extremely abundant bush bean is resistant to common mosaic virus, pod mottle virus, and mildew. Harvest to encourage new growth. Original seeds from Tourne-Sol coop farm, Qc.

A great addition to the garden. An incredibly productive string bean plant that often needs support when the plant is full of 7″ pods. Easy to grow and adapts to many soils this bean will not disappoint the small garden or the market garden. Introduced in 1965 by horticulturist Dr. Hoffman of the U.S. Vegetable Laboratory in South Carolina

Sow: 1’’ deep between May and July after last frost.

Harvest: Early Summer to early fall, 7’’ bean pods

Seed life : 2 – 3 year
